Вход | Регистрация

Форумы на Кубань.Ру


1С:Предприятие ::

Метки:

Поле ввода со списком выбора в "восьмерке". Помогите кто знает.

Ø
Я
   SiAl
12.11.04 - 09:32
Есть такая фича как в сабже. Релиз платформы 8.0.8.7. Вопрос в том что как заполнять и как выбирать значение я разобрался и все работает. Поле ввода связано с реквизитом объекта. При выборе реквизит заполняется, но если форму открыть заново реквизит заполнен, значение поля ввода равно ему же (заполнено), но внешне поле пустое, произвожу выбор, поле опять заполнено, но при повторном открытии история та же. Всю какая есть документацию перелопатил, но ничего не нашел. Пришлось отказаться от этого варианта и делать выбор из формы списка с установленным отбором. Если есть идею подскажите, может как то надо при открытии формы инициировать текущее значение списка.
 
 
   Дяпти
1 - 12.11.04 - 09:47
Не сохраняется значение по какой то причине. Если поле связано с данными и данныене пустые должно быть все ОК.
   SiAl
2 - 12.11.04 - 09:52
(1) В том то и прикол, что значение сохраняется. При открытии сообщал значение реквизита, значение не пустое, и значение поля тоже не пустое, но визуально поле пустое.
   Дяпти
3 - 12.11.04 - 10:02
Значит значения, сохраненного в базе, не находится среди строк списка выбора. Проверь все в точности.
   SiAl
4 - 12.11.04 - 10:06
(3) Спасибо. Т.е. при открытии формы надо заполнить список выбора данного поля? Я то его заполнял только при начале выбора из списка.
   Дяпти
5 - 12.11.04 - 10:15
В общем так: во первых, надо ставить не поле ввода, а поле выбора. Если список у тебя связан с данным, заполнить его при открытии не получится. Заполнить его придется в конфигураторе (свойство строки списка выбора). Если тебе нужно динамическое заполнение списка при открытии (например список зависит от значения какого нить реквизита документа), тогда нада делать так: поле выбора на форме изначально с данными НЕ связано. При открытии формы заполняешь списк выбора, а потом ставишь ЭлементыФормы.Список.Данные = "Реквизит";
   SiAl
6 - 12.11.04 - 10:32
(5) Понятно. Буду так и делать, думал уже об этом, аналогично как со списокм значений на форме в "семерке", думал в "восьмерке" в этом вопросе есть прогресс, жаль.



Список тем форума

Форум Территория 1С

Рекламное место пустует  
Независимо от того, куда вы едете — это в гору и против ветра!
ВНИМАНИЕ! Если вы потеряли окно ввода сообщения, нажмите Ctrl-F5 или Ctrl-R или кнопку "Обновить" в браузере.
Ветка сдана в архив. Добавление сообщений невозможно.
Но вы можете создать новую ветку и вам обязательно ответят!
Каждый час на Волшебном форуме бывает более 2000 человек.
Рекламное место пустует